makes sense. im a little down on phillips lately. sure he'd be a good pick at 30, but he's more of a SS. lance zierlein has been saying for months he was an in-the-box type of safety and i didnt wanna believe him because...well because he was friggan kenny phillips. i was a bit blinded by the hype

he's always been better defending the run in college and with his lack of elite speed (4.54) and a poor year, im not really sure how well he'd do as a FS playing centerfield. he also showed some tight hips at the combine so i question his coverskills. he's got good ballskills, but not the measurables, hips, or footwork to really take advantage of them. but at 30, he'd be a really good value.

actually, i think at 30, we'd have to really look at dajuan morgan as well, my #1 free safety. i think he's a bit better suited to play free safety than phillips.
